I'm 58....been making furniture for the home and gifts for 30 years or so. My dad and I have a non-commercial circular sawmill that provides all the hardwood we need for our habits. My shop is half of a two car garage, walled off, and well insulated; 11 x 24. I have all the normal stuff to get from rough sawn lumber to finished project. I recently picked up a used lathe and am looking forward to making something that is not flat and square. I would also like to try some veneering and steam bending projects. Like a lot of folks my age, I plan to use my hobby to supplement my retirement income in a few years. My wife is an avid quilter/seamstress/machine embroidry-er, and appreciates the value of good tools. I'm a lucky guy.
